    What experiences do you guys have by getting rid of your cats. I got a guy who will cut out my cats and weld in a "test pipe". Seems like a good idea since my turbo is "post" cats. I assume I'll need to do something with the PCM, but what? Allen, let me know what you think. Is it worth the time and $$$.

    I canned mine, you wont lose any power from doing it, if I have lost any low end from the Z06 cam and no cats, Allen made up for it with the tune! I didnt have any pinging either, some say it will cause that but all my pinging went away when I switched back to a screened MAF.

    It'll be stinky and can discolor chrome tips if you have them.

    With a turbo you'll certainly lower EGTs and decrease lag.
